Location
Laity Fields is a popular estate on the outskirts of Camborne. Camborne is a Historic mining town in Mid West Cornwall which has easy access to the nearby A30 and mainline railway offering excellent transport links through the county and beyond. The town offers a wide range of retail and leisure facilities, schools for all ages and several beaches are within a short drive with popular choices including Portreath, Gwithian, and Porthtowan, all located within 7 miles.
